DAVID Beckham paid tribute today to the "amazing" work of British troops in Afghanistan during a visit to the country.
The footballer posed for pictures and signed autographs for troops in Camp Bastion, Helmand Province, where around 9,000 British soldiers are based.
And he got a lesson in shooting of a different kind - when he learned how to use a heavy machine.
He said: "Just yesterday one of the troops was killed, and you feel it and you see the flags at half-mast and you feel the tension there. It really is, like I said, amazing to be around but you feel the love from everybody.
